“Jeep Wheels set of 4 size 15in by 5.5 wide. Civilian style will fit the following.
41 to 45 MB, 41 to 45 GPW, 46 to 49 CJ2A, 49 to 53 CJ3A, 53 to 64 Cj 3B, 55 to 71 CJ5, 50 to 52 M38, 52 to 66 M38A1, 46 to 64 truck 46 to 64 stationwagon. Excellent shape.”

Dave’s got these two rims for sale.
“I have two rims that would be correct for a mid-50s to early-60s Willys Pickup and Wagon. Im not sure but they might be correct for the forward controls too (fc150 and fc170). They are 16″ x 5″ made by Kelsey Hayes. They both have the factory 1/8th hole on the lug flange. The green one has some slight curb rash but not too bad. I believe the green one is the original color. Overall both are very solid usable rims. No rust around the valve stem. Asking $150 for the two. Only selling as a pair unless you want to buy one for $100.”

“You are looking at a vintage PAIR of 15 x 8.5 aluminum slot mags in the Ford truck lug pattern. These wheels have a 5 ½ lug pattern with a 3 1/2 inch inside back spacing. These wheels will fit 48 to 87 Ford 2 or 4WD ½ ton truck and van. They would also fit a Willys Jeep, truck or wagon. There are a few small nicks”
